Founded by Luke and Brittany Sorber

TLC Medical Transportation began with a personal experience that showed us how much better medical transportation needed to be. 

 

When our grandfather urgently needed early-morning dialysis transportation, we trusted a well-known transport company to get him there safely. Instead, the experience was a disaster: missed pickups, poor communication, and a terrifying ride that left him injured after a sudden stop. That moment made one thing clear — our community deserved better.

​

With his encouragement ringing in our ears, “Just go for it,”  we bought our first van in March 2020, the same day California shut down. It was not the easiest time to launch a business, but neither of us could stop thinking about people like our grandfather who needed reliable, professional transportation.

​

From late-night discharges to long-distance transports, we built TLC around one simple standard: show up on time, communicate clearly, and treat every rider with the same care we would want for our own family. Today, TLC provides wheelchair, gurney, stair chair, and ambulatory non-emergency medical transportation throughout Lincoln, Folsom, Placer County, Sacramento County, El Dorado County, and nearby communities.
